DD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2019 in Review

1,330 of the 4,561 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in DuPont de Nemours (DD) for Q3 2019, worth a combined $39.1B — down 4.6% from $41B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 162 funds closed out of DD and 129 opened new positions — a net loss of 33 holders — while 638 trimmed existing stakes and 413 added.

The largest buyer was Massachusetts Financial Services, adding an estimated $397M. The largest seller was Capital World Investors, cutting an estimated $525M.
